Output ca676d3c3e5088f0c8edbda1e5659ebee4fcfd00e768e589d904ba0375469cf5:0

value
2516413931
script pubkey
OP_0 OP_PUSHBYTES_20 c50c7a0e721572a1d9f3af7e7d9f6aa4ebc829f2
address
tb1qc5x85rnjz4e2rk0n4al8m8m25n4us20jqhpgu7
transaction
ca676d3c3e5088f0c8edbda1e5659ebee4fcfd00e768e589d904ba0375469cf5
confirmations
103902
spent
true